Abstract

The present invention provides a kind of message display method and mobile terminal, is related to communication technical field.The message display method, applied to the mobile terminal for being provided with flexible screen, including:If under mobile terminal screen locking state, unread message is received, then obtains the current location of the operator of mobile terminal;Based on the current location of the operator, the bending parameter of flexible screen is determined;Control flexible screen is bent according to the bending parameter;Determine the message display area of the unread message;The unread message is shown in the message display area.The solution of the present invention, new information existing for existing new information display mode can not by user in time, effectively understand, reduce that message is sent to it is ageing the problem of.

As shown in figure 1, the message display method of the embodiment of the present invention, applied to the mobile terminal for being provided with flexible screen, institute The method of stating includes:
Step 101, if under mobile terminal screen locking state, unread message is received, then obtains the operator of mobile terminal Current location.
In this step, for the mobile terminal under screen lock state, after learning that it receives unread message, the shifting will be obtained The current location of the operator of dynamic terminal, for unread message displaying subsequently is provided the user with into foundation.
Step 102, the current location based on the operator, the bending parameter of flexible screen is determined.
In this step, by the position of the operator got based on previous step 101, the bending parameter of the flexible screen is completed Determination, to perform next step.
Step 103, flexible screen is controlled to be bent according to the bending parameter.
In this step, after the bending parameter that step 102 determines the flexible screen, control will be gone flexible according to the bending parameter Screen is bent, so that the flexible screen after bending is corresponding with the current location of operator.
Step 104, the message display area of the unread message is determined.
In this step, after the completion of flexible screen bending, you can determine that this does not read to disappear with reference to the bending state of the flexible screen The viewing area of breath, and perform next step.
Step 105, the unread message is shown in the message display area.
In this step, after the message display area of the unread message is determined through step 104, you can by the unread message It is shown in the message display area, the unread message completed under screen lock state is shown.
As can be seen here, the message display method of the embodiment of the present invention, for the mobile terminal under screen lock state, in its reception During to unread short messages, flexible screen is determined by the current location by obtaining mobile terminal operator, and by the current location Bending parameter, first control the flexible screen to be bent according to the bending parameter, afterwards again flexible screen bending after determine to use In the message display area for showing the unread message, so as to carry out the display of the unread message in the message display area.So, When the mobile terminal receives unread message under screen lock state, it becomes possible to according to user and the position of mobile terminal, by flexibility Screen bending, shows unread message, completes the display of unread message, ensure user can in time, effectively get new information, carry Liter message is sent to ageing.
It should be appreciated that in step 101, it is under mobile terminal screen locking state, gets to receive in time and do not read to disappear The current location of operator during breath, the mobile terminal will be by showing service system, and whether monitoring has unread message to wake up system. Because the number of applications pre-installed in mobile terminal is more and more, whether user is often set to this according to the type of application The unread message of application carries out notice and shown, therefore, wakes up system listening to unread message, carries out the current location of operator Before acquisition, it also will determine that whether the unread message needs to be shown.And be get the mobile terminal operator work as Front position, mobile terminal will call camera to realize, more accurately to obtain the current location of the operator.
Afterwards, to determine the bending parameter of flexible screen based on the current location, step 102 includes:
According to the current location of the operator, it is determined that the target area nearest apart from the current location of the operator;
Based on the target area, the bending parameter of flexible screen is determined;
Wherein, the target area is any one corner of flexible screen or any one side of flexible screen.
Here, with reference to Fig. 2, the mobile terminal is after the current location of the operator is got, it becomes possible to according to the operation The current location of person, with reference to the position relationship between the operator of diverse location and mobile terminal, determine apart from the present bit Nearest target area, and then target area determined by correspondence are put, obtains the bending parameter of the flexible screen.Wherein, the target Region is any one corner of flexible screen or any one side of flexible screen, and for ease of the bending of the target area, here Corner and side preferably include the region of the preset area of the corner or side.
Assuming that user's first is lain prone on the table, the flexible screen of mobile terminal 201 is placed on upward, user A and movement Achievable position relationship between terminal 201 is as shown in Fig. 2 corresponding, when getting the position 1 that operator is located in figure, Side AB is closest, it is determined that the side AB that the target area gone out should be the flexible screen (is whole screen based on preset area 50%, the target area is quadrangle ABFE);When getting the position 2 that operator is located in figure, side BC is closest, The target area then determined should be the flexible screen side BC (based on preset area be whole screen 50%, the target area is Quadrangle BCHG);When getting the position 3 that operator is located in figure, side CD is closest, it is determined that the target area gone out It should be the side CD of the flexible screen (based on 50% that preset area is whole screen, the target area is quadrangle DCFE);Work as acquisition When being located at the position 4 in figure to operator, side AD is closest, it is determined that the target area gone out should be the side of the flexible screen AD (based on 50% that preset area is whole screen, the target area is quadrangle ADHG);It is located at when getting operator in figure During position 5, corner A is closest, it is determined that the corner A that the target area gone out should be the flexible screen (is whole based on preset area The 50% of screen, the target area is triangle ABD).In addition, if operator and corner B are closest, it is determined that the target area gone out Domain should be the corner B of the flexible screen (based on 50% that preset area is whole screen, the target area is triangle ABC);If operation Person and corner C are closest, it is determined that the corner C that the target area gone out should be the flexible screen (is whole screen based on preset area 50%, the target area is triangle BCD);If operator and corner D are closest, it is determined that the target area gone out should be this The corner D of flexible screen (based on 50% that preset area is whole screen, the target area is triangle ACD).Certainly, operator is with being somebody's turn to do The relative position of the flexible screen of mobile terminal, and the setting of corresponding target area, are not limited to the above, also may be set to it His mode, will not enumerate herein.

However, after the completion of the bending of flexible screen, to avoid the influence that bending shows message, often this is not read to disappear Breath is directly displayed at bending region part, it is contemplated that stands the convenience of operator's reading message after mobile terminal bending, step , can also be using the region being symmetrical set in the flexible screen with target area as the bending region in 301.For example, operator Current location is located at the position 1 in Fig. 2, it is determined that bending region be quadrangle DCFE (being symmetrical set with quadrangle ABFE). So, after controlling quadrangle DCFE to be folded upward at, when unread message is shown in the bending region, operator is positioned at current Position will directly read the unread message, and experience effect is more preferably.
It is determined that after bending parameter, step 103 includes:
The bending region is controlled to be bent according to the bending angle and overbending direction.
For example, the current location of operator is as shown in Figure 2, default overbending direction is that flexible screen shows side, bending angle Spend for θ (bending region and the angle for not bending region, θ>90 °), when operator is located at position 1, it is determined that bending region be four Side shape DCFE (is symmetrical set) with quadrangle ABFE, then controls quadrangle DCFE to be bent to θ along EF positions;When operator is located at Position 2, it is determined that bending region be quadrangle ADHG (being symmetrical set with quadrangle BCHG), then control quadrangle ADHG along HG Position is bent to θ;When operator is located at position 3, it is determined that bending region be quadrangle ABFE (with quadrangle DCFE in symmetrically setting Put), then control quadrangle ABFE to be bent to θ along EF positions;When operator is located at position 4, it is determined that bending region be quadrangle BCHG (is symmetrical set) with quadrangle ADHG, then controls quadrangle BCHG to be bent to θ along HG positions;When operator is located at position 5, it is determined that bending region be triangle BCD (being symmetrical set with triangle ABD), then control triangle BCD it is curved along BD positions It is folded to θ.
But due to there may be some private contents in unread message, directly shown on the surface in the bending region, The risk of privacy leakage will occur.Therefore, in the embodiment of the present invention, step 104 includes:
Detect the secret attribute of the unread message;
If the secret attribute for detecting the unread message is the first attribute, by the of the bending region of the flexible screen One region is defined as the message display area of the unread message;
Wherein, the first area is the one side of display of not being blocked in the bending region Liang Ge faces of the flexible screen.
In the embodiment, mobile terminal will provide corresponding option and set, so that user is carried out to different types of message Secret attribute is set, and so, by detecting the secret attribute of the unread message received, is detecting the secret of the unread message Attribute is the first attribute, i.e. the unread message need not carry out privacy protection, then by the first area in the bending region of the flexible screen It is defined as the message display area of unread message.Wherein, first area is not to be blocked in the bending region Liang Ge faces of flexible screen The one side of display, operator is after the completion of bending, it becomes possible to directly reads the unread message in the first area.
In addition, after the step of secret attribute of the detection unread message, in addition to:
If the secret attribute for detecting the unread message is the second attribute, by the of the bending region of the flexible screen Two regions are defined as the message display area of the unread message;
Wherein, the second area is the one side of display of being blocked in the bending region Liang Ge faces of the flexible screen.
Here, by detecting the secret attribute of the unread message received, the secret attribute of the unread message is being detected For the second attribute, i.e. the unread message needs to carry out privacy protection, then determines the second area in the bending region of the flexible screen For the message display area of unread message.Wherein, first area is the display that is blocked in the bending region Liang Ge faces of flexible screen Simultaneously, now, the corresponding bending angle obtained can also change so that operator, can not be directly curved after the completion of bending The unread message is read on the exposed face in folding area domain, it is achieved thereby that the privacy protection to unread message.
In addition, also can be the second attribute by the secret attribute for detecting the unread message in embodiments of the present invention, i.e., should Unread message needs to carry out privacy protection, then the 3rd region for not bending region of the flexible screen is defined as into disappearing for unread message Viewing area is ceased, the 3rd region is bent the one side that regional occlusion is shown not bend region, now, can also realized to not Read the privacy protection of message.
Flexible screen is folded into state shown in Fig. 4, bends region 401 and does not bend region 402 and is folded after bending, then The privacy protection to unread message can be achieved, but, the unread message of the message display area is shown in read, then is needed Expansion operation is carried out to the bending region, therefore, in embodiments of the present invention, to avoid the expansion of improper personnel from operating, in step After rapid 105, as shown in figure 5, also including:
Step 106, expansion control operation of the operator to the bending region of mobile terminal is detected.
In this step, by by detecting displaying control operation of the operator to the bending region, to understand current operator Reading demand to unread message, to perform next step.Here, the mobile terminal on be provided with pressure detecting layer, can pass through Whether the direction for the power that policer operation person applies on the bending region is default direction, to detect whether to occur expansion control Operation.Wherein, default direction is the opposite direction of the overbending direction in the bending region.
Step 107, if detecting expansion control operation, the identity information of the operator of mobile terminal is detected.
In this step, the expansion control operation is detected in step 106, it is thus understood that operator has the reading to unread message After taking demand, further the identity information of operator will be detected, to avoid the leakage of private information.
Step 108, if detecting, the identity information of the operator matches with the authentication information prestored, Control the bending regional implementation;Wherein, it is shown in the second area described not read to disappear after the bending regional implementation Cease visible.
In this step, by based on the matching result to operator's identity information, operator identity information with depositing in advance After the authentication information of storage matches, the bending regional implementation will be controlled so that the unread message in second area is visible.
According to step 106- steps 108, by detecting the operator of mobile terminal to bending the expansion control operation in region, After the expansion control operation is detected, the demand of the reading unread message based on operator, mobile terminal will be further detected Operator identity information, after the identity information of operator and the authentication information that prestores match, control should Bend regional implementation so that the operator after checking may be read into message in the second area.So, the bent area is being deployed During domain, because the identity information of the operator to deploying control operation has carried out matching checking, message reading has further been ensured Security, efficiently avoid the leakage of message.Certainly, corresponding to the unread message for being shown in the 3rd region, can also use Aforesaid way, more effectively protected, will not be repeated here.
Specifically, in step 107, the step of the identity information of the operator of the detection mobile terminal, including below extremely One item missing:
Detect the face characteristic information of the operator of the mobile terminal;
Detect the finger print information of the operator of the mobile terminal;
Detect the iris information of the operator of the mobile terminal.
Here, it is contemplated that the altitude validity of biological information, it is preferred that by the face characteristic for detecting the operator The specifying informations such as information, finger print information or iris information detect come the identity information completed to the operator, herein no longer one by one Enumerate.
It should also be appreciated that the otherness due to bending region, the display of notification message will carry out corresponding display and adjust Whole, therefore, step 105 includes:
Obtain the area of the message display area;
According to the area of the message display area, the display format of the unread message is adjusted;
On the message display area, the unread message after display adjustment display format.
Here, it will be gone to adjust the display format of the notification message by the area of message display area, and then realize that this is not read Adaptability of the message in the message display area is shown, allows user more preferably to read message.For example, the unread message will Message display area 601 as shown in Figure 6 is shown in, because the area of display is square, message can be according to normally by a left side To right, from top to bottom (system default), the adaptation of font size is carried out, normal line feed.But if message display area is The region such as triangle that pixel does not wait between row, display location coordinate and area according to acquisition are at this moment just needed, calculates three Angular often capable pixel, then targetedly carries out reasonable typesetting to information, and ensureing the content of display can correctly enter a new line, and ensure Show integrality.
